#E103CB Hex Color Code

#E103CB

The Hexadecimal Color #E103CB is a contrast shade of Fuchsia. #E103CB RGB value is rgb(225, 3, 203). RGB Color Model of #E103CB consists of 88% red, 1% green and 79% blue. HSL color Mode of #E103CB has 306°(degrees) Hue, 97% Saturation and 45% Lightness. #E103CB color has an wavelength of 427.33333n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#E103CB is #FF33CC.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#E103CB is #D0C. The Closest Color to #E103CB is #FF00FF. Official Name of #E103CB Hex Code is Purple Pizzazz.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#E103CB is 0 Cyan 99 Magenta 10 Yellow 12 Black and #E103CB CMY is 0, 99, 10.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#E103CB

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
